Predicting unpredictability: Information theory offers new way to read ice cores

Tuesday, December 6, 2016 - 14:31 in Earth & Climate

At two miles long and five inches in diameter, the West Antarctic Ice Sheet Divide (WAIS) ice core is a tangible record of the last 68,000 years of our planet's climate.
